#3 Setting the Tone
For this entry, pick one of the following emotionally charged words to be the TONE of your story: TERRIFIED, ASTONISHED, ELATED, INCONSOLABLE, or FURIOUS. Then brainstorm all the situations you can think of in which you felt this emotion. Ultimately you will pick one of these times and write a story about it. If you have trouble getting started, remember to look to our mentor texts for some help.
